About Rage Against The Machine Tickets
If you’ve played guitar hero, you’ve likely jammed out to one of the iconic songs by Rage Against The Machine. Formed in 1991, this rock group from Los Angeles is known for incorporating heavy metal, rap and punk rock melodies into their politically charged music. Rage Against the Machine released their self-titled debut album in 1992, which was later ranked on Rolling Stone’s list of the 500 greatest albums of all time. In 1996, Rage Against The Machine released their second album, Evil Empire, which placed No. 1 on the Billboard Top 200 chart and achieved triple platinum status. Since then, the group has gone on to win multiple awards and play some of the biggest festivals in the world such as Lollapalooza and Coachella.
